I have a question quickly which is better for muscle growth is is Low reps with high weight or high reps with low weight

Good question Mike, the best approach for muscle growth can depend on your specific goals and body response, but here’s a general breakdown
Low Reps with High Weight:
- Pros: This approach typically increases muscle strength and promotes hypertrophy (muscle growth). It engages more fast-twitch muscle fibers, which are crucial for building muscle mass.
- Reps: 4-6
- Sets: 3-5
- Weight: Heavy (near maximum effort)
High Reps with Low Weight:
- Pros: This method is excellent for muscular endurance and can still promote muscle growth, especially for slow-twitch muscle fibers. It’s also easier on the joints and reduces the risk of injury.
- Reps: 12-15+
- Sets: 3-5
- Weight: Lighter (manageable effort)
Balanced Training:
- Pros: Combining both approaches can provide the benefits of both muscle strength and endurance. It also keeps your workouts varied and can prevent plateaus.
- Reps: Varies (8-12 is common for a balanced approach)
- Sets: 3-4
- Weight: Moderate to heavy

I make my own no-sugar dark chocolate by melting 2 parts cacao butter to one part cacao powder & pouring in moulds. It’s really delicious once you get used to the intense flavour & also cheaper than supermarket brands
